Location
Chapel Place is located within the sought after pantiles area of Tunbridge Wells, walking distance to both the high street shops and Royal Victoria shopping center.
Comprehensive shopping: Tunbridge Wells with the Victoria Place Shopping Centre and the historic Pantiles and High Street offers a wide selection of shopping facilities from Marks & Spencer and Fenwicks to smaller speciality shops.
Mainline rail services: Tunbridge Wells to Charing Cross or Cannon Street - 50/60 minutes.
Schools: Kent provides one of the most sought after education systems in the country and is one of the main reasons for many people choosing to move to Tunbridge Wells. Places for many of the schools are in demand. Kent County Council still maintains the Grammar School system for which an 11 Plus entry exam must be taken. There is a broad mix of State, Public, Nursery and Preparatory schools within the area. Further details can be obtained from Kent County Council on or via
leisure facilities: There are many local places of historical interest, countryside walks, golf at the Nevill Golf Club, sailing and fishing at Bayham Abbey and Bewl Water near Lamberhurst. Easy access to public tennis courts and bowling club in Calverley Grounds. The Nevill ltc and the St John's sport centre. Tunbridge Wells also offers a wide range of restaurants, brasseries and wine bars catering for every taste. The South East Coastal resorts are approximately an hours drive away as is the Channel Tunnel.
Road links: The M25 can be accessed via the A21, linking to other motorway networks and Gatwick and Heathrow Airports.
